Connie Culp has a new face transplanted for her. Culp received the face of a woman who had died. Culp is the receiver of the USA’s first face transplant. Culp lost her face after a shotgun blast hit her in the middle of her face 5 years ago. It was only recently, 5 months ago, that Culp had a new face transplanted.

Connie Culp’s new face is a far cry from being picture perfect but it is a big leap forwards. Culp was severely impaired after her injuries but now she could do the things denied to her. Culp can smile, talk, smell with a nose and taste her food again. Doctors are waiting for her facial nerves and circulation to improve before working on her new face. Doctors will reduce the extra folds of skin and shape Culp’s face later.

Connie Culp was grateful to the donor’s family for giving permission for the deceased woman’s face to be removed for donation.

Connie Culp lost her face in 2004. Culp’s husband, Thomas Culp, shot her face with a gun. Thomas Culp shot himself too but he survived. Thomas Culp was sentenced to 7 years in prison.
